1 Smith, George. W Siege at Hue, The
New York, USA Ballantine Publishing Group 1999 0804119465 / 9780804119467 First Edition Paperback Good Not Applicable 
Paperback, First Edition, 125gms, 270 pages. With reports from many eyewitnesses, Smith presents the day-to-day struggle in gripping detail, following the bloody battles fought in the streets by the three US Marine Battalions who played the decisive role in the liberation of Hue.
